Output edcad3b63d03d6e6638c078ff725f409ea41b480669443eda527f6dc7177ab14:1

value
2643720379
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e5b4b640b9164d3ecb64af5ed75a9d1440276aa OP_EQUALVERIFY OP_CHECKSIG
address
LYCfaht8mHUeRhYfjtvKWHJu3QdfV7Fjnq
transaction
edcad3b63d03d6e6638c078ff725f409ea41b480669443eda527f6dc7177ab14
spent
true